Your Training & Onboard Journey

  • Initial Training: 6.5 weeks in Houston, TX, where you will learn United's safety and service standards.
  • Base Assignment: Post-training, you'll be assigned to one of our seven hubs (Chicago, Denver, Houston, Los Angeles, Newark, San Francisco, Washington Dulles) — relocation funds are not provided.
  • Perks During Training: Receive a \$140/week stipend, dual-occupancy hotel accommodations, breakfast, and a meal (lunch or dinner depending on schedule).

Upon successful training and orientation, you'll be welcomed as a full-time United employee! 🎉

Qualifications & Requirements ✅

  • Be 21 years or older at application time.
  • High school diploma or GED; 2+ years of college preferred.
  • At least one year of customer service experience in retail, hospitality, food service, education, aviation, or social services.
  • Fluent in English; fluency in Italian is required.
  • Ability to communicate clearly and organize emergency scenarios effectively.
  • Tattoos: No tattoos on head, hands, fingers, or neck. Visible tattoos on arms, legs, or feet are permitted if they are smaller than a credit card or covered by uniform.
  • Must possess a valid U.S. or foreign passport with at least 12 months of validity, in good condition, with two blank pages.
  • Ability to travel unrestricted to all United destinations.
  • Physical ability to lift heavy objects (up to 250 lbs.), operate equipment, and pass reach assessments.
  • Willing to serve alcohol and work flexible schedules, including weekends and holidays.

Onboarding & Training Expectations 🚀

  • Participate in water evacuation drills.
  • Complete pre-employment drug screening, background check, fingerprinting, and vision and hearing tests.
  • Pass DOT/FAA drug tests and a comprehensive background check.
  • Meet hearing and vision standards per FAA guidelines.
  • Successfully complete all training requirements to qualify as a United Flight Attendant.
